– Step by step -- How to Take Care of My Cell Phone Battery
- Disable unnecessary notifications. Constant notifications activate the screen and consume battery power.
- Use power saving mode. This mode allows you to extend battery life by reducing the performance of the device.
- Avoid exposing your cell phone to extreme temperatures. Extreme heat and cold can negatively affect battery life.
- Do not let the battery discharge completely. Charging your cell phone before the battery runs out completely helps preserve its useful life.
- Use the original or certified charger from the manufacturer. Generic chargers can damage your cell phone battery.
- Do not charge your cell phone overnight. This can overload the battery and reduce its lifespan.
- Avoid using your cell phone while it is charging. This practice can generate additional heat and affect the battery.

FAQ
How can I extend the life of my cell phone's battery?
- Avoid full charge and full discharge.
- Adjust the screen brightness to a suitable level.
- Turn off features you don't use, such as GPS or Bluetooth.
- Do not leave your cell phone exposed to extreme heat.
- Use original or manufacturer-certified chargers.
Is it bad to leave my cell phone charging all night?
- It is not advisable to leave your cell phone charging all night.
- This may affect battery life.
- Once fully charged, unplug the charger.

Should I wait for my cell phone's battery to completely drain before charging it again?
- There is no need to wait for the battery to drain completely.
- Most current cell phones do not have this requirement.
- It is better to recharge your cell phone before the battery runs out completely.
What impact does heat have on my cell phone battery?
- Heat can reduce battery life.
- Avoid exposing your cell phone to high temperatures, such as leaving it in the car on a hot day.
- Protect your cell phone from direct sun and excessive heat.
